Theoretical duration of lower secondary education in years in Georgia
Georgia: Theoretical duration of lower secondary education in years was 3 in 2025. ▼ Falling
Theoretical duration of lower secondary education in years in Georgia, 1970–2025
Source: UNICEF.
Analysis
Georgia recorded 3 for theoretical duration of lower secondary education in years in 2025. That is the lowest value across all 56 years on record.
That represents a change of unchanged over ten years.
Over the whole period, theoretical duration of lower secondary education in years in Georgia peaked at 5 in 1970 and was at its lowest, 3, in 2004.
That places Georgia 38th out of 73 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 56 years of available data.
